Dr. V.K. Agnihotri organizes the vast trajectory of Indian history into structured, thematic modules. This design allows readers to transition smoothly from overarching political histories to micro-level analyses of regional art and society. 1. Ancient Indian History
The book splits historical analysis into highly specific, manageable chapters. Each chapter starts with a detailed analytical narrative of a historic period, follows up with factual bullet points, and concludes with a summary designed for rapid revision.
Dr. Agnihotri is a retired of the 1968 batch, having served in the Andhra Pradesh cadre. He is a highly educated scholar, holding Master's degrees in English Literature and Political Science from the University of Allahabad, as well as a Ph.D. in Public Policy Analysis and Design from the Indian Institute of Technology (IIT), Delhi.
